Unlock Your Muscle-Building Potential
Ready to sculpt your physique and achieve the results you've always dreamed of? It all starts with understanding your muscle-building potential. Embrace a world where dedicated training, strategic nutrition, and unwavering recovery work together to sculpt the body you desire.
Let's delve into the fundamental principles that will maximize your muscle-building journey. Start by crafting a workout routine tailored to your goals. Incorporate compound exercises like squats, deadlifts, and bench presses to engage multiple muscle groups simultaneously. Avoid neglecting isolation exercises either; they help target on specific muscles for balanced development.
To truly unlock your potential, pay close attention to your nutrition. Replenish your body with a diet rich in protein, complex carbohydrates, and healthy fats. Maintain adequate hydration throughout the day to facilitate muscle recovery and growth.

Advantages and Drawbacks of Protein Powder
Protein powder has become a popular supplement for athletes and fitness enthusiasts alike. It can deliver a convenient way to amplify your daily protein intake, which is essential for muscle growth. However, before you jump in, there are some considerations to keep in mind.
- First and foremost, protein powder is not a magic fix. It should be part of a balanced diet that includes whole foods rich in protein, such as fish and legumes.
